Window Wells Repair in Olathe, KS

Window well repair services address issues related to the structural integrity and safety of window wells around basement windows. These repairs typically involve fixing or replacing damaged or rusted metal or plastic wells, sealing leaks, and ensuring proper drainage to prevent water from seeping into basements. Projects may include restoring the appearance of the window well, reinforcing its stability, or modifying the design to improve water runoff and prevent flooding during heavy rain. Property owners often seek these services to protect their homes from water damage, maintain proper ventilation, and enhance curb appeal.

Before requesting window well repair,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work needed, including whether the existing well can be restored or if a replacement is necessary. It is also helpful to know if drainage issues are contributing to problems, and whether additional waterproofing measures are recommended. Clarifying the materials used, the durability of repairs, and any potential modifications to improve functionality can assist property owners in making informed decisions to safeguard their basement and improve the overall appearance of their property.

Common Window Wells Repair Jobs

Window well repairs involve fixing or replacing damaged or corroded window wells to ensure proper drainage and safety.

Leak repairs address water seepage around window wells to prevent basement flooding and water damage.

Rust removal and treatment help eliminate corrosion and extend the lifespan of metal window wells.

Drainage improvements ensure proper water flow away from basement windows to prevent pooling and leaks.

Structural reinforcement stabilizes window wells that have shifted or become unstable over time.

Cover installation and repairs protect window wells from debris, animals, and unwanted water entry.

Window Wells Repair Questions

What causes window well damage? Damage can result from soil pressure, weather exposure, or improper installation, leading to rust, cracks, or collapse.

How can I tell if my window well needs repair? Signs include water leaks, rust, leaning walls, or debris accumulation around the window well area.

What types of repairs are common for window wells? Repairs often involve patching cracks, replacing rusted sections, or installing new covers and drainage solutions.

Is it necessary to replace an entire window well? Replacement is recommended if the structure is severely damaged, unstable, or no longer effective at preventing water intrusion.
